
AI-Optimized Humanoid Robot Created to Carry Out Everyday Household Tasks Effectively

Throughout the past few decades, technology has advanced and provided solutions to numerous problems; nevertheless, there remains a domain where many individuals could use a bit more assistance: household tasks. Presenting a potential answer, SwitchBot has launched onero H1. This humanoid robot—evoking memories of Rosey the robot maid from The Jetsons—has been crafted to manage chores that, even today, have proven challenging to automate.
Revealed at the Consumer Electronics Show (CES) 2026, onero H1 has been characterized as an approachable household robot. While it can fold laundry, load dishwashers, and brew a cup of tea, its capabilities extend far beyond those basic functions. “Instead of being limited by any single role, it marks a transition towards robotics that can adjust to various domestic situations,” states the company.
From a technical perspective, onero H1 is equipped with core embodied-AI functionalities, 22 degrees of freedom (df), and an on-device OmniSense VLA model. Together, these features empower the robot to perform contact-based tasks by utilizing visual perception, depth recognition, and tactile feedback. This allows it to identify and comprehend an object’s location, form, and reaction, enabling it to execute actions like grasping, pushing, opening, and organizing in different areas of the home. As part of SwitchBot’s Smart Home 2.0 lineup, it is designed to operate alongside task-specific robots, such as vacuums and air purifiers.
SwitchBot also unveiled additional AI-driven products, including: the Lock Vision Series, the first deadbolt smart lock globally to incorporate 3D structured-light facial recognition, even if the individual is wearing a hat, glasses, or makeup; AI MindClip, an 18-gram portable voice-based AI assistant capable of capturing meetings and discussions in 100 languages and generating summaries; and OBBOTO, a desk globe light that showcases time, weather, and interactive pixel art while offering ambiance settings for sleep, focus, or relaxation.
Recognizing the growing interest in humanoid robots that assist with daily household tasks, LG Electronics introduced their own model. LG CLOiD, an AI-driven home robot capable of executing various domestic duties and patrolling your residence. Equipped with multiple sensors and cameras, it can also be linked with LG’s app-controlled ThinQ appliances to provide real-time recommendations and solutions.
